G.K. Chesterton was a journalist, playwright, poet, biographer, novelist, essayist, literary commentator, editor, orator, artist, and theologian. Orthodoxy is his great theological work, which amounts to an apology for the Christian faith heretofore unequalled, excepting perhaps by C.S. Lewis's Mere Christianity. A serious attack, in 1903, against Christianity by Robert Blatchford, well-known newspaper editor, impelled Chesterton to seize the gauntlet of refutation. His reply was immensely successful and was the early formation of his convincing credo that is so brilliantly and cogently argued in Orthodoxy, a masterwork that was published just five years later.

    This book is perfect for the rational, intellectual Christian who doesn't quite know how to "argue" about his or her faith. Yes, we need to be able to defend our faith when questioned, and there are many different approaches, but Chesterton's is a really powerful way that forces you to re-examine facts and arguments against Christianity. True orthodoxy, as he claims, is the only truth that measures up.

    It would be great if there could be a modern version of the book, with more accessible English.
